Not working with windows 7 [Solved]

Ok so i know that MyColors is compatiable with windows 7, but for some reaason anytime i go to add a .suit file, through theme manager i get an error message saying

"This verison of MyColors is not supported on pre-release versions of Windows 7. An updated version will be available as Windows 7 moves closer to release."

The problem with that is paid retailed price to get my copy of windows 7 so i know for a fact that it isnt the pre release version, so does any1 have any idea as to why this is happening?

 

[Solved]

I simply upgraded to v3.98 BETA and it started working correctly
